Swimming Team.

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The Athletic Committee has declined to allow a Harvard team to compete in the intercollegiate swimming races at the Sportsman's Show, and the plan has therefore been given up. A team of twelve has been formed which will be coached by W. L. Garrison '97 and Henry H. Harrison for the private competitions held frequently by the Boston Athletic Association and other clubs. To qualify for the team, candidates were required to swim forty-eight yards with three turns, in less than thirty seconds. The twelve men chosen are: E. George '03, A. W. Ristine '02, D. C. Campbell '02, A. R. Campbell '03, F. B. Talbot '00, G. R. Ainsworth '03, F. Wyman '01, A. E. Corbin '02, E. C. Hammond sS., E. B. Blakely '02, P. Fox '03, W. M. Ivins '01.
